What is a morning bartender?

Morning bartenders are hospitality professionals who work during the early hours of the day, typically serving beverages and light food to guests in bars, restaurants, or hotels that open in the morning. Their duties include preparing and serving alcoholic and non-alcoholic drinks, setting up the bar for the day, maintaining cleanliness, and sometimes assisting with breakfast service. Morning bartenders also interact with customers, manage inventory, and ensure compliance with local laws and company policies. This role requires excellent customer service skills, knowledge of drink recipes, and the 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ment.

What are the typical responsibilities and challenges faced by a morning bartender compared to evening shifts?

Morning bartenders usually focus on setting up the bar for the day, preparing ingredients, and serving breakfast or brunch cocktails, which often requires multitasking between drink service and light food preparation. They may also handle inventory restocking and ensure cleanliness from the previous night. A common challenge is managing slower customer flow while maintaining a high standard of service and staying proactive with prep work. Morning shifts often require strong organizational skills and the ability to work independently, as teams may be smaller during these hours.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a morning bartender,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Morning Bartender, you need a solid understanding of drink recipes, bar operations, and customer service, often supported by food handling certification or bartending courses. Familiarity with point-of-sale (POS) systems, inventory management tools, and basic coffee or espresso equipment is typically required. Excellent communication, multitasking, and a friendly, welcoming demeanor help foster positive guest experiences during early hours. These competencies ensure efficient service, customer satisfaction, and smooth bar operations, especially during busy breakfast or brunch periods.
